Any window with a non-1.0 (less than 0xff) alpha or X channel gets discoloured 
when alt+tabbing:
  mir_demo_client_egltriangle -b 0.2 -- --desktop_file_hint=unity8

And you have to keep in mind that the 'X' byte might be uninitialized, so 
another good test case is:
  Xmir :0 -rootless -flatten -sw --desktop_file_hint=unity8
  env DISPLAY=:0 gedit
and then Alt+Tab.

Observed: Parts of the window in the switcher are discoloured/whiter. This is 
Unity8 treating the uninitialized X byte as an alpha byte. Although even RGBA 
windows get discoloured with low values of A.
Observed: In the background the fullscreen blur is also faulty -- it's clearer 
and not blurred in the same regions as are affected by the first issue.
